DirecTV Launches Exclusive Classic Mexican Cinema Channel ‘Cine Nostalgia’

DirecTV has launched a new 24-hour exclusive classic Mexican cinema channel Cine Nostalgia on Sep.09. The satcaster has added Cine Nostalgia on DIRECTV Mas, DIRECTV’s Spanish and English-language programming service and will broadcast Mexican cinema classic films and documentaries depicting life in Mexico during the twentieth century. MTV Networks International Launches MTVNHD

Viacom owned MTV Networks International has announced the launch of MTVNHD, the first high definition service dedicated to music and kids. The new channel will be launched in Belgium, Denmark, Finland, Norway, Poland and Sweden on Monday, 15 September 2008.
